Comprehending Sash Windows
Before diving into the specifics of repair, it's crucial to understand what sash windows are. Sash windows consist of several movable panels (sashes) that hold the glass. When fully operational, the sashes can move vertically or horizontally, enabling ventilation and natural light.
Key Features of Sash WindowsFeatureDescriptionProductTypically made of wood, although modern-day versions may use uPVC or aluminum.DesignDefined by numerous specific panes separated by glazing bars.OperationRun utilizing a system of pulleys and weights, permitting smooth moving.Visual appealsTimeless look that enhances architectural charm.Why Sash Window Repair is Essential
Sash windows can deal with many issues gradually, including:
Rotting Wood: Exposure to the aspects can lead to decay.Drafts and Air Leakage: Old windows may not close correctly, resulting in energy loss.Broken Glass: Accidents occur, and glass panes can be cracked or shattered.Hard Operation: The sheaves and weights may end up being stuck or broken, making it difficult to open or close the windows.Visual Degradation: Over time, paint might peel, and the window might lose its beauty.

To lengthen the life of sash windows, homeowners need to embrace some preventative upkeep practices:
Regular Cleaning: Keeping windows tidy can avoid dirt buildup that may cause damage.Examine for Rot: Periodically look for indications of wood rot or damage.Repaint When Necessary: Protect wood with a fresh coat of paint every few years.Check Hardware: Ensure that pulley-blocks and sash cables are operating correctly.Weather condition Proofing: Consider installing draught excluders to enhance energy efficiency in chillier months.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How typically should I have my sash windows checked?
It's a good idea to have your sash windows inspected every 3 to 5 years, or sooner if you see any signs of damage.
2. Can I repair sash windows myself?
While some minor repairs may be feasible for a DIYer, expert help is recommended for considerable repair work to guarantee the structural integrity and visual preservation of the windows.
3. For how long does a sash window repair normally take?
Repair timelines can vary based on the degree of the damage and the number of windows being fixed, but a lot of tasks can be completed within a couple of days to a week.
4. Is it more cost-efficient to repair or change sash windows?
In many cases, repairing sash windows is more affordable than replacing them, specifically if they are historical or add substantial character to your home.
5. Do I need preparing consent for sash window repairs?
For minor repairs, planning consent is usually not needed. However, if you are considering considerable alterations or replacements, particularly in a preservation location, it's finest to talk to regional authorities.
